Transaction 623303b3f7ced98836a25b56a321448cec84cbd9df7251aeb454349bc5f8502c

2 Input
1 Outputs
  • 623303b3f7ced98836a25b56a321448cec84cbd9df7251aeb454349bc5f8502c:0
  • value  12865120
    address  1CHpMVMH8FdVxg2S5mDzCEc9xwKEX7bjCg